*banner
 

Towards the Compositional Specification of Semantics for Heterogeneous Domain-Specific Modeling Languages
Janos Sztipanovits

Citation
Janos Sztipanovits. "Towards the Compositional Specification of Semantics for Heterogeneous Domain-Specific Modeling Languages". Workshop on Foundation of Composition, October, 2006.

Abstract
Domain-Specific Modeling Languages (DSMLs) play fundamental role in the model-based design of embedded software and systems. While abstract syntax metamodeling enables the rapid and inexpensive development of DSMLs, the specification of DSML semantics is still a hard problem. In previous work, we have developed methods and tools for the semantic anchoring of DSML-s. Semantic anchoring introduces a set of reusable "semantic units" that provides reference semantics for basic behavioral categories using the Abstract State Machine framework. In this paper, we extend the semantic anchoring framework to heterogeneous behaviors by developing method for the composition of semantic units. Semantic unit composition reduces the required effort from DSML designers and improves the quality of the specification. The proposed method is demonstrated through a case study.

Electronic downloads

Citation formats  
  • HTML
    Janos Sztipanovits. <a
    href="http://chess.eecs.berkeley.edu/pubs/291.html"
    >Towards the Compositional Specification of Semantics for
    Heterogeneous Domain-Specific Modeling Languages</a>,
    Workshop on Foundation of Composition, October, 2006.
  • Plain text
    Janos Sztipanovits. "Towards the Compositional
    Specification of Semantics for Heterogeneous Domain-Specific
    Modeling Languages". Workshop on Foundation of
    Composition, October, 2006.
  • BibTeX
    @inproceedings{Sztipanovits06_TowardsCompositionalSpecificationOfSemanticsForHeterogeneous,
        author = {Janos Sztipanovits},
        title = {Towards the Compositional Specification of
                  Semantics for Heterogeneous Domain-Specific
                  Modeling Languages},
        booktitle = {Workshop on Foundation of Composition},
        month = {October},
        year = {2006},
        abstract = {Domain-Specific Modeling Languages (DSMLs) play
                  fundamental role in the model-based design of
                  embedded software and systems. While abstract
                  syntax metamodeling enables the rapid and
                  inexpensive development of DSMLs, the
                  specification of DSML semantics is still a hard
                  problem. In previous work, we have developed
                  methods and tools for the semantic anchoring of
                  DSML-s. Semantic anchoring introduces a set of
                  reusable "semantic units" that provides reference
                  semantics for basic behavioral categories using
                  the Abstract State Machine framework. In this
                  paper, we extend the semantic anchoring framework
                  to heterogeneous behaviors by developing method
                  for the composition of semantic units. Semantic
                  unit composition reduces the required effort from
                  DSML designers and improves the quality of the
                  specification. The proposed method is demonstrated
                  through a case study.},
        URL = {http://chess.eecs.berkeley.edu/pubs/291.html}
    }
    

Posted by Christopher Brooks on 6 Jun 2007.
For additional information, see the Publications FAQ or contact webmaster at chess eecs berkeley edu.

Notice: This material is presented to ensure timely dissemination of scholarly and technical work. Copyright and all rights therein are retained by authors or by other copyright holders. All persons copying this information are expected to adhere to the terms and constraints invoked by each author's copyright.

©2002-2018 Chess